Subject: LTP�� clock_gettime03 fails

Issue Description below:
=======================================
# ./runltp -s clock_gettime03
<<<test_output>>>
clock_gettime03    1  TPASS  :  got expected failure: TEST_ERRNO=EFAULT(14):
Bad address
clock_gettime03    2  TPASS  :  got expected failure: TEST_ERRNO=EFAULT(14):
Bad address
clock_gettime03    3  TFAIL  :  failed to produce expected error [expected
errno = 22 (Invalid argument), TEST_RETURN = 0]: TEST_ERRNO=???(0): Success
clock_gettime03    4  TFAIL  :  failed to produce expected error [expected
errno = 22 (Invalid argument), TEST_RETURN = 0]: TEST_ERRNO=???(0): Success
clock_gettime03    5  TPASS  :  got expected failure: TEST_ERRNO=EFAULT(14):
Bad address
clock_gettime03    6  TPASS  :  got expected failure: TEST_ERRNO=EFAULT(14):
Bad address
<<<execution_status>>>
initiation_status="ok"
duration=0 termination_type=exited termination_id=1 corefile=no
cutime=0 cstime=1
<<<test_end>>>

SUZUKI K. POULOSE gave the following patch already. Not sure if it is
discussed in the mailing list:
--- include/common_timers.h.orig        2010-04-30 12:39:08.000000000 +0000
+++ include/common_timers.h     2010-04-30 12:39:46.000000000 +0000
@@ -35,7 +35,8 @@ clock_t clock_list[] = {
        CLOCK_THREAD_CPUTIME_ID,
        CLOCK_MONOTONIC_RAW,
 };
-#define MAX_CLOCKS (sizeof(clock_list) / sizeof(*clock_list))
+// #define MAX_CLOCKS (sizeof(clock_list) / sizeof(*clock_list))
+#define MAX_CLOCKS 16

 const char *get_clock_str(const int clock_id)
 {


The above patch fixes the problem. For more info, see linux/time.h for the
MAX_CLOCKS value.
